spraying dimension and weed control out of PG
I am a lawn care professional from PA. I got hit hard last year as most of you have with the cost of post emergent for crabgrass. We decided to add liquid dimension to our second round broadcast spray for weed control. We just started this on Friday and spent most of the day cleaning out our screens on our Perma Greens and our nurse tank. We are using dimension 2EW and Trimec 1000 together in our mix. It seems that no matter what we try it keeps coagulating(spelling?) or clumping up and clogging the filters!!! Has anybody else done this and what are some of your thoughts as to why this is happening???
Help is greatly appreciated! |

If it is anything like Revolver I'd suggest putting the the two chemicals in a gallon or a five gallon jug and shaking them. If then they still clump there's an issue with how they relate and probably can't be used together. I have had my share of clogged tanks and it's a pain.

Have you checked the ph of the water or tried a compatabilty buffer.
I run 3way and 2EW with no problem have never used trimec 1000 and i spray this out of my T Maybe you could try a different Herbicide like Mec amine D or Triplet ? Charles Cue |

Jar Test it. Coagulation is of coarse not wanted. It may have to do with your mixing procedure... Try diferent combinations of mixing it...ie pour one into atleast 2:1 fill half full then add the other 2:1 and delute the remaining amount... it could be reacting to each other at the higher concentrations. First and formost Jar test.

Dimension in PG?
Dimension label calls for 2 gallon per 1000 sq ft.
We only put out .5 gallon with PG. You may want to rethink your plan.
